Job Description

Under the supervision of the Grants Coordinator, and in cooperation with the staff of the Programme Management Unit, the Programme Support Officer will be responsible for the following:

To assist the Grants Coordinator in:

  • Developing and announcing the call for proposals as well as managing proposal evaluations, specifically regarding communication with the pool of proposal reviewers
  • Following up on the activities of the winning proposals and financial reporting to be done by the grant recipients
  • Managing quality control processes of the funded proposals, especially with regards to communication with the pool of reviewers
  • Reporting to the World Bank on progress and results as well as finalising and summarising annual reporting to the World Bank
  • Organising steering committee meetings (virtual)
  • To communicate with and respond to enquiries from prospective applicants
  • To communicate and coordinate with the grant recipients on work plans and budget, inception reports and financial reports
  • To organise internal ICIMOD meetings as well as workshops to present the outputs of the activities funded by the programme
  • To carry out a public awareness campaign to facilitate the achievement of programme objectives.
  • To manage web contents of the information related to the programme.
  • To coordinate with the ICIMOD Finance Unit on timely disbursement of funds to the grant recipients and on financial reporting and control
  • To carry out any other responsibilities concerning the programme and assigned by the Grants Coordinator
